Credentials & equipment
Yes. Skyview London is fully insured with Public Liability Insurance, registered with the Civil Aviation Authority (CAA), and A2 Certificate of Competency (A2 CofC) certified.
Three aircraft, matched to the job: the DJI Mini 4 Pro for lightweight, discreet flights; the DJI Avata 2 for dynamic FPV movement; and the DJI Mavic Air 2 for general coverage, capturing stills up to 48MP and video up to 4K UHD at 60fps.
